At the meeting of the Committee of Deans and the Acting Management of this Institution held 25 February, 2021, feasibility of commencing 2019/2020 Second Semester Examinations on Monday 1st March, 2021 was thoroughly discussed.


Among others, the meeting observed the need to complete lectures, tests and practicals of some courses coupled with other logistics.
Against this backdrop, the meeting has decided that the commencement of 2019/2020 second semester examination be shifted from Monday 1st March 2021 to Monday 22nd March, 2021
It is hoped that lecturers, students and other stakeholders would live up to expectations of the authorities of the Institution and ensure smooth commencement of the second-semester examination as stated above.
